Output 8dea675a9a760c7e24a9698f7ca2ec7dfc31fc2e069923f6771d630ea7b11a39:2

value
18948300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10bd4e21ef62ae976830d52d8c75f08c729aa90c OP_EQUALVERIFY OP_CHECKSIG
address
12XWbE5ivfPMn5owH9dbeSTgV22BHrZJEp
transaction
8dea675a9a760c7e24a9698f7ca2ec7dfc31fc2e069923f6771d630ea7b11a39
spent
true